  • Christopher Abert, Founder of the Southwest Recovery Alliance, emphasizes the significance of community empowerment and the role of people who use drugs (PWUD) in delivering harm reduction programming for PWUD. He outlines both barriers and facilitators for engaging PWUD in these harm reduction programs. Additionally, he identifies best practices for delivering harm reduction services in a community-empowered manner.
